国产探花免费观看_亚洲丰满少妇自慰呻吟_97日韩有码在线_资源在线日韩欧美_一区二区精品毛片,辰东完美世界有声小说,欢乐颂第一季,yy玄幻小说排行榜完本

首頁 > 編程 > JavaScript > 正文

淺談JS的基礎類型與引用類型

2019-11-20 09:00:59
字體:
來源:轉載
供稿:網友

兩種類型:

ECMAScript變量包含兩種不同類型的值:基本類型值、引用類型值;

基本類型值:指的是保存在棧內存中的簡單數據段;

引用類型值:指的是那些保存在堆內存中的對象,意思是,變量中保存的實際上只是一個指針,這個指針指向內存中的另一個位置,由該位置保存對象;

兩種訪問方式:

基本類型值:按值訪問,操作的是他們實際保存的值;

引用類型值:按引用訪問,當查詢時,我們需要先從棧中讀取內存地址,然后再順藤摸瓜地找到保存在堆內存中的值;

兩種類型復制

1.基本類型變量的復制:從一個變量向一個變量復制時,會在棧中創建一個新值,然后把值復制到為新變量分配的位置上;

2.引用類型變量的復制:復制的是存儲在棧中的指針,將指針復制到棧中為新變量分配的空間中,而這個指針副本和原指針指向存儲在堆中的同一個對象;

復制操作結束后,兩個變量實際上將引用同一個對象;因此改變其中的一個,將影響另一個;

以上這篇淺談JS的基礎類型與引用類型就是小編分享給大家的全部內容了,希望能給大家一個參考,也希望大家多多支持武林網。

發表評論 共有條評論
用戶名: 密碼:
驗證碼: 匿名發表
主站蜘蛛池模板: 湖南省| 佛学| 桃江县| 缙云县| 丁青县| 襄汾县| 柯坪县| 武胜县| 巴林右旗| 宜州市| 普兰店市| 兴海县| 莎车县| 张家界市| 乐至县| 龙泉市| 宜君县| 鲁甸县| 东山县| 长宁区| 新乐市| 铁岭县| 五华县| 临西县| 贡山| 奉化市| 平果县| 台江县| 北海市| 岳池县| 安庆市| 庐江县| 阿拉善盟| 仁寿县| 黄冈市| 伊金霍洛旗| 呼图壁县| 乐安县| 财经| 抚远县| 遂昌县|